According to Oregon Water Law it is unpermitted to use domestic well water for a commercial grow operation or to water beyond 1/2 acre. Water violations of this kind are subject to both civil and criminal penalties. ... Southern Oregon Scanner. Public Safety 18 Online ...Grants Pass Public Safety and the Josephine County Sheriff's Office both use mostly plain-text radio communications with the exception of a small number of status/info codes. OSP utilizes 12-code for most communications as well as numerous disposition codes when clearing calls. Minors who are 15 years and older can consent to medical services, including abortion services, without parental/guardian consent (ORS 109.640(3), as amended by Oregon Laws 2023, Chapter 228, Section 8).. Minors under the age of 15 can consent to an abortion without parental/guardian consent only in the following circumstances: . All Rights Reserved.Instagram:https://instagram. elements of modernism mastery testfighting lion bugpublix hollieanna winter parkdares of eternity drops The Oregon Revised Statutes are codified laws of the State of Oregon. The ORS is published every two years. Each edition of the ORS incorporates all laws, and changes to laws, enacted by the Legislative Assembly through the odd-numbered year regular session referenced in the volume titles for that edition.
